bus: mvebu-mbus: Drop device reference
Prior converting mbus driver from a platform device back to directly called SoC driver, drop the device_d reference and covert dev_foo to pr_foo. Signed-off-by: Sebastian Hesselbarth <sebastian.hesselbarth@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: Sascha Hauer <s.hauer@pengutronix.de>
